Huawei’s the latest flagship smartphone Huawei P9 is now available in Kenya and going for Ksh.54,999 ($545) across Safaricom shops and other outlets across Nairobi and soon to be available countrywide.

To quench your wanna-be-paparazzi needs, this is what Freddi Zhangxiaolong the Vice Country Director of Huawei Kenya has to say to you, “The Huawei P9 is the first smartphone with an intelligent camera and promises users a unique experience with features such as hybrid focusing system that allows you to capture those precious fleeting moments in your life.”Huawei P9 launches in Kenya; Specs & Features Performance Review

In other words, Huawei has partnered with internal brand and leading camera maker Leica Camera AG to make the P9’s dual-camera giving you a better refocus feature on the picture. According to Huawei the dual-camera lenses work in harmony to give you a composite 12MP picture in full color or black and white in very sharp contrast and deeper details than other conventional lenses.Huawei P9 launches in Kenya; Specs & Features Performance Review

Huawei P9 Specs

Ø Aluminum with a sandblasted finish or a ceramic unibody

Ø 2-Inch LCD Display with 1080 IPS capacitive touchscreen, 423ppi

Ø HiSilicon Kirin 955 processor: an Octa-Core chipset (4XCortex-A72 clocking at 2.5GHz and 4xCortex-A53 clocking at 1.8GHz), and Mali-T880 MP4 GPU

Ø 3GB RAM for the 32GB internal storage and 4GB RAM for the 64GB storage

Ø Android 6.0 Marshmallow out of the box with Huawei’s EMUI v4.1 overlay

Ø Dual 12MP Leica Camera with features such as color and monochrome sensors, f/2.2 aperture, hybrid AF and 1080 at 60fps video recording capabilities

Ø 3,000mAh Li-Ion battery with Rapid charging capability

Ø Dual SIM standby with a hybrid microSD card slot (supports up to 128GB)

Ø Wi-Fi a/b/g/n/ac, Wi-Fi Direct, Wi-Fi hotspot, Cat. 6 LTE (300/50MBps)

Huawei P9 biggest Drawbacks

Ø Non-removable battery

Ø No 4K video recording

The Hybrid Dual SIM and MicroSD card slot limits users’ option on the type of dual-SIM
